I am in the process of planning the overhaul of my L-48 for my 72 and have received some good ideas from this forum so far.

To avoid headers (I like the stock look) are there any modifications (porting, opening) that can be done to the stock exhaust manifolds?

I plan to do some head work, new cam, raise compression and don't want to choke it all off when it leaves the exhaust valves. I already have true duals (2 1/2") with an h-pipe, followed by Dynomax super turbos.

Appreciate your inputs, thanks.

Articles have been written about smoothing out the runners and port matching the gasket. All recommend that you leave the step at the bottom of the port where it meets the gasket alone. Something to do with backpulse....

I doubt that it would make any difference as to "porting" them or not for a mild street applictation.

Ya know I've seen some brand new ram manifold replacements that are 2&1/2" directly at the oulet. This was at the Pomona, CA swapmeet but a web search should find some. I don't know if they are opened up more inside but the stock rams are only 2" at outlet and then you need (I had) 2" to 2&1/2" connector pipes to use 2&1/2" exh system - added restriction.
Also a company called Brawsenski Racing used to specialize in porting these ram manifolds for class restricted racing.

Stock C4 TPI cars have a mini-header with 2 1/2" outlets. That's what I have. C4 LT1 cars have a cast-iron manifold that has a 2 1/2" center dump outlet that is a nice swap into a C3 according to a friend of mine.
